Introduction to Blue and Green Mussels

Blue mussels (Mytilus edulis) and green mussels (Perna viridis) are two of the most commonly consumed mussel species worldwide. While they share some similarities, they exhibit distinct differences in terms of their physical appearance, geographical distribution, and growth patterns. Understanding these differences is essential for marine conservation efforts, sustainable fisheries management, and culinary applications.

Physical Characteristics

One of the most noticeable differences between blue and green mussels is their shell color and shape. Blue mussels have a dark blue or black shell with a distinctive shape, featuring a rounded posterior end and a more elongated shape. In contrast, green mussels have a green or brown shell with a more triangular shape and a pointed posterior end. The shell size of blue mussels typically ranges from 2 to 4 inches, while green mussels can grow up to 6 inches in length.

Habitat and Distribution

Blue mussels are native to the North Atlantic and are commonly found in the coastal waters of Europe, North America, and Asia. They prefer to inhabit rocky shores and tidal zones, where they can attach themselves to rocks and other surfaces using their strong byssal threads. Green mussels, on the other hand, are native to the Indian Ocean and the Pacific coast of Asia. They are often found in brackish waters and mangrove swamps, where they can tolerate a wider range of salinity levels.

Cultivation and Harvesting

Mussel cultivation is a significant industry worldwide, with both blue and green mussels being farmed for food. The cultivation methods used for these species differ due to their unique growth requirements and habitat preferences. Blue mussels are typically farmed using longline cultivation methods, where they are suspended from ropes or lines in the water column. Green mussels, on the other hand, are often farmed using bamboo stake cultivation methods, where they are attached to bamboo stakes or other surfaces in the intertidal zone.

Culinary Uses and Nutritional Value

Both blue and green mussels are considered a delicacy in many cuisines, prized for their rich flavor and high nutritional value. They are an excellent source of protein, omega-3 fatty acids, and various vitamins and minerals. Blue mussels are often cooked in white wine and garlic, while green mussels are commonly cooked in curries and stir-fries. The choice between blue and green mussels ultimately depends on personal preference, as both species offer a unique and delicious culinary experience.
